Код Visual Studio на macOS + Qt + Intellisense - PullRequest
0 голосов
/ 27 октября 2019

Код Visual Studio получает следующую ошибку:

cannot open source file "QtWidgets/qtwidgetsglobal.h" (dependency of "QApplication")C/C++(1696)

У меня есть проект CMake, который успешно скомпилирован и собран, но кажется, что Intellisense не работает.

У меня есть этокаталог в пути, который содержит qtwidgetsglobal.h:

/us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ework/Headers

И есть еще одна вещь:

Каталог /us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ework содержит каталог Headers и странный исполняемый файл QtWidgets Я предполагал, чтоinclude -I/us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ework, поскольку в QtCreator есть и /us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ework, и /us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ework/Headers, но ничего не работает.

На самом деле код Visual Studio игнорируется, если указаны оба каталога /us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ework и /usr/local/Cellar/qt/5.13.1/lib/QtWidgets.framework/Headers.

Любые предложения, как включить Intellisense для работы с кодом Visual Studio.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...